It’s set up in a large yard, and the different sizes of skeletons make it a fun spot for people who like to take pictures. The display isn’t very big and there’s nothing scary about it, so it’s great for all ages. The entrance fee is $10 per person, and they only accept cash. It’s a nice place to take your kids for some Halloween memories.

Okay bear with me. This is a great place for kids it is but I have some issues with it as well. Very little info on pricing you have to dig though FB comments to find it. It is also cash only no option to use venmo) which is also mentioned very little so the first time we tried to go we did not have enough cash and were turned away. No biggy just annoying bc there is no ATM close by and we had a very sad toddler. It's $10 for adults $5 for kids 6-12. I suspect it will go up. The changed it so you cannot walk though the skeleton field anymore makes since but trail is on the side of it would make more since to go down the middle. Also lighting they need more lighting in the skeleton field and the graveyard bc when its dark it is hard to see where your walking I almost took out a few gravestone bc they are low and I could not see them. Haunted tail was good I liked the changes they made. I hate that it is volunteer only beacuse with the amount of money they make they should be paying the actors. They are doing a good job and...

Have been making the 90 minute drive to see this every year and have watched it grow so much. This brings me back to the old spook houses I grew up with in the 80's and 90's.

Get there in daylight to see all the displays in the yard, as well on the trail. Well worth it. Then stick around for the sundown hours when there are people providing scares (some of which are well designed) on the trail.

Sit at some of the tables near the yard display and have some cookies, candy and food, and listen to the screams and laughter coming from the woods and cornfield as people go through and experience the scares.

Overwhelmingly fun energy, and worth...
